1989 Audi 100 vs. 2012 Lexus IS

To start off, 2012 Lexus IS is newer by 23 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1989 Audi 100.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1989 Audi 100 would be higher. At 2,500 cc (6 cylinders), 2012 Lexus IS is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2012 Lexus IS (204 HP @ 6400 RPM) has 134 more horse power than 1989 Audi 100. (70 HP @ 4800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2012 Lexus IS should accelerate faster than 1989 Audi 100.

Because 2012 Lexus IS is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2012 Lexus IS.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1989 Audi 100,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2012 Lexus IS (251 Nm @ 4800 RPM) has 126 more torque (in Nm) than 1989 Audi 100. (125 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 2012 Lexus IS will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1989 Audi 100. 2012 Lexus IS has automatic transmission and 1989 Audi 100 has manual transmission. 1989 Audi 100 will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2012 Lexus IS will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
